Take, for instance, the well-documented phenomenon "tragedy of the commons" (Hardin, 1968) . It occurs whenever there is unrestricted access to a resource useful to humans and where it is assigned either an artificially low or zero price. We presently have two major commons that are shared by all life: the atmosphere and the oceans-largely unseen yet essential pillars supporting civilization's existence. The reason the commons are associated with tragedy is that humans pursuing their own self-interest in exploiting the zero-priced, shared resource, deplete or degrade it beyond redemption for future generations. In all instances, the miniscule impact attributable to individual exploitation becomes deleterious to humanity when exploited by many. The "tragedy" in this has grown over time yet, at present, only marginally impacts most people. It manifests within the issues of habitat destruction, diminishing biodiversity, climate change, breakdown of oceanic thermohaline circulations and rising seas. As the "tragedy" spreads, so do the consequences, accelerating the negative feedback loops within civilization's movement toward crisis and collapse. Another relevant issue facing us is the contexts in which humans naturally engage in altruistic behavior. Paleolithic human's expression of familial or nonfamilial altruism endures for only a couple generations, with concern for future generations subsequently deteriorating (Dawkins, 1989) . The fact is there used to be no compelling need for longer-term concern. However, such limiting of intergenerational interest leads to a shorter-term policy horizon than that needed to address today's global problems. For instance, over the past half-century, western citizens have endorsed rising public indebtedness. Citizens thereby enjoy greater consumption than could be provided out of current income. This boosts positive hedonic sensations (more goods and services consumed today) while reducing negative hedonic sensations (lower taxes paid today) and is reinforced by the basic human predisposition for immediate gratification. However, at some point, any debt, even a public one, must be repaid: Public debt is delayed taxation. At that future point we face a set of conundrums; for as soon as we must repay, we necessarily experience a significant increase in negative hedonic sensations. Given that we dislike losses more than twice as much we like equal gains, we resist, which merely entrenches the unsustainable trends that eventually leads to crisis (Tversky and Kahneman, 1991) . This insight further helps explain the lack of general concern for damage to the biosphere or humankind's enduring faith in a "technofix" solution-it is easier to brush off emergent problems if you believe that a necessary fix will surely be found when needed by some future generation that you are not too concerned about in the first place. Finally, research reveals that individuals often behave differently in group contexts than they would if acting alone (i.e. crowd psychology). Within a group setting individuals often take up the group's identity, ignoring their own conscience, suspending judgment and accountability. The result is that individuals within groups participate in acts they would never commit separately. Social psychologists say that a participant enters a lower state of self-awareness called "deindividuation". The resulting anonymity can have horrifically destructive effects on innocent lives and property, as witnessed during riots, genocides and wars (Cantril, 2002) . Extending these insights, the anonymity associated with group behaviors coupled with limited future concern helps us to understand why individuals in developed nations can be insensitive to poverty, emigration, environmental destruction, water shortages and excessive debt on the global level. The United Nations projects a further 45% increase in human population, a fact that will have significant consequences. Specifically, the UN projects that global population will grow from 7.7 billion today to about 11.2 billion by 2100 with 95% certainty (2017). Once human population peaks, fertility will gradually fall leading to the population growth pattern moving from its current exponential path to one that is logistic. This pattern has already appeared in developed nations with demographers projecting it to occur in time throughout the less developed world. Human population will level off between 11-12 billion with every reason to believe that population decline will commence in the 22 st century as worldwide fertility rates fall below replacement level. Before we make a sigh of collective relief, there are three relevant details to consider. First, most of the additional population growth will occur in the less developed parts of the world, already struggling to pull themselves out of poverty. Second, before human population begins to decline, we and our planet must get through the next 80 years-or more like 150 years or so before our numbers return to even today's level. Third, the coming 3-4 billion surge in global population will be the largest increase ever in absolute number during any 80-year period in history. While the average annual rate of population growth is decreasing, the number of people born will increase in total number-because each year the base is larger so a decrease in the growth rate can still result in more people being born. Between these considerations lie many risks, all to the downside. Already unprecedented numbers of immigrants are trying to move to the richer, more politically stable parts of the world while sectarian (i.e. tribal) strife within poorer countries becomes more common, with technologically empowered militants and autocrats amplifying their power. Earth may be able to feed, clothe and house the 7.7 billion people who are presently here-although several billion marginally so. As the next 3-4 billion people arrive the question of whether this represents unsustainable overpopulation becomes significant. Overpopulation is generally defined as a situation where an organism's numbers exceed the carrying capacity of its habitat. The problem is that the 21st century will witness, and some would say is already witnessing, a time when Earth-clearly a closed environment-experiences a set of innate and/or human imposed restraints. As limits are reached poorer nations will find themselves in a condition of "demographic entrapment"-a condition when a nation has a population more than its carrying capacity without the option of migration, with too little in export earnings to pay for critical imports. The net effect can be localized Malthusian crises with characteristics of mass starvation and sociopolitical instability. Climate change is already cited as making this tendency more probable in Sub-Saharan Africa. In other words, the low-hanging fruit sustaining population growth and prosperity these past 200 years has been plucked-or is being horded-by those fortunate to have industrialized and prospered earlier. The decline of global, westernized civilization as we know it may well be herald by poorer nations fracturing before the crisis spreads to the rest of our global village (Homer-Dixon, 2006) . Earlier civilizations followed a similar pattern of development characterized by what Theodor Mommsen defined long ago as genesis, growth, senescence, collapse and decay. Since Edward Gibbon's extensive work, The Decline and Fall of the Roman Empire, scholars have taken an active interest in what causes the eventual decline of all empires (1776-1788). In the case of Rome, Gibbon suggested decay of the elite was brought on by the "natural and inevitable effect of immoderate greatness". Arnold Toynbee refined Gibbon's ideas by adding that the political elite became increasingly parasitic, leading to an increasingly marginalized majority who undermine the integrity of empire in numerous ways (1939) . Other macrohistorians, such as Oswald Spengler, argue for a world view based on the cyclical rise and decline of civilizations, suggesting we have begun a centuries-long process of decline mirroring that witnessed in antiquity (1929) . Joseph Tainter's study of Rome identified increased sociopolitical complexity-causing rigidity and fragility while drawing off scarce resources-as a major cause of its decline, with many suggesting his insights relevant today (1988). For many ancient, albeit smaller, civilizations, Jared Diamond suggests a quintet of external factors led to decline: environmental degradation, climate change, dependency upon external trade, intensifying levels of internal and external violence and, finally, societal responses-or lack of response-to all these factors (2005) . For modern civilization-and this was likely true for many ancient ones as well-Mancur Olson argued that special interest groups accumulate around the central power structure, drawing off resources, impeding the ability of central authorities to respond appropriately to the growing threats to the integrity of empire (1982) . One final point found in all these studies is that leaders essentially failed to deal with developing, macro-problems, both internal and external, before reaching the threshold of crisis and impending collapse. Galtung and Inayatullah's ambitious book, Macrohistory and Macrohistorians: A Theoretical Framework, examines the contributions made by twenty macrohistorians in understanding multiple facets of the cycles of civilization (1997) . A further ambition of this work was to produce a comparative and integrative history of the patterns and causes of change throughout time. They begin deep in the past with the premodern insights of Ssu-Ma Ch'ien, Augustine and Ibn Khaldun; progressing to 19th century contributions of such dialectical thinkers as Friedrich Hegel and Karl Marx; ending with the more recent thinking of Pitirim Sorokin, Prabhat Sarkar and contributors to the Gaia hypothesis. This sweeping set of transhistorical and cross-cultural perspectives of social change are then treated comparatively, resulting in the definition of twelve different "sciences" addressing change in the human condition. These "sciences" reflect diverse pedagogical perspectives on the study of civilizational change, each focusing on distinct forces, patterns and units of analysis (i.e. vectors of change). Reflecting what has been previously noted, Galtung and Inayatullah identify "stages and patterns" in the cyclical development of civilizations as a common theme among the macrohistorians reviewed. Inclusion of non-Western thinkers infuses the work with a rich set of historical experiences and perspectives while providing us with analytical tools to help understand on multiple levels what is happening within western civilization today. There are two relatively recent developments at work, each having played a role in temporarily counteracting degeneration, sustaining the stage of senescence. First, the global financial system shifted from a debit to a credit basis in the early 1970s. This has permitted an historic increase of debts relative to assets. Debt is essentially borrowing against future income, boosting growth and consumption temporarily in the current region of time. At some point the bills from the past must be repaid, shifting decline onto an accelerated path in a shorter period than would have otherwise occurred. The Covid-19 epidemic has quickly revealed the fragility of this credit expansion cycle. Twenty-five central banks had announced quantitative easing initiatives by mid-April 2020 to mitigate the economic harm inflicted by viral suppression policies. Further, governments around the world had announced a total of $8 trillion in additional fiscal spending to soften the blow. These efforts entail pumping liquidity into markets through central bank purchases of various private and public financial instruments. The net effect is to transfer more of the accelerating debt burden from the private to public sectors. Along with this, some predict that the United States may run annual fiscal deficits in both 2020 and 2021 of over 3 trillion dollars, at a rate that may approach 18% of GDP. This begs the question as to the limitations of this approach to economic stabilization. BCA Research, the organization that coined the term "debt super-cycle" back in the 1970s to describe this phenomenon, has declared that the end of the supercycle began in 2014 and is currently accelerating, ushering in a dangerous period of insidious developments that will fundamentally alter the global economy and civilization as we know it (MarketWatch, 2020). The other factor offsetting degeneration is serendipitous: Simultaneously with the change in the global financial framework, a new technology cycle based on the computer chip commenced. This fed the process of creative destruction, fueling economic dynamism and growth. All technology cycles follow a similar logistic growth curve, eventually succumbing to what economic growth theorists call "the fishing out effect". The most profitable applications are developed early, leaving a diminishing number of related, or nested, innovations and inventions for later commercial exploitation. While at first the cycle causes an acceleration in productivity, this effect diminishes until the rate of innovation falls back to some baseline rate (Gordon, 2016) . There is no doubt we are on the tail-end of the computer chip cycle, reflected in the 1.1% average productivity gains experienced since the Great Recession ended in 2009 (Bureau of Labor Statistics, 2017). Undoubtedly there will be some new technology cycle, yet timing is unpredictable, with the nature of the next cycle not necessarily the same as that witnessed in the past. For instance, a new cycle based on bioengineering may enhance the quality of life for humans but may not entail as potent "gales of creative destruction" in the economy as before. Further, in the beginning it's the privileged who will reap the benefits in such a cycle-for they can afford the enhancing treatments-contributing to inequality, increasing the odds that these enhanced humans enter the lifeboats as the ship of civilization sinks.
